Bad performance Counters

Modified on Mon, 13 Jul 2020 at 10:09 AM

This error occurs due to a problem with the Windows Performance Counters, fortunately this can be solved.

Click Start, type cmd right click cmd.exe, and select Run as administrator. 
At the prompt, type lodctr /r and press ENTER.

Apparently, Windows keeps some counters cache in the registry at HKEY_LOCAL_MACHINE\SOFTWARE\Microsoft\Windows NT\CurrentVersion\Perflib\009 \ Counter+Help. If this cache becomes corrupted (has blank lines), you get the above errors - and lodctr /r rebuilds that cache.
